When It’s Time to Get Your AC Repaired

Is the level of comfort in your house disappointing what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le issues that, if ignored, could result in more extreme repair work or the requirement for an early replacement of your air conditioner. While a unit that won’t switch on is a clear indication that you require repairs, there are other, less apparent issues. If you recognize with the more subtle indicators of a problem with your a/c, you will have the ability to get in touch with a professional service specialist faster instead of later.

If any of the following use, one of our Missouri AC repair experts encourages that you give us a call:

  • You are sustaining an increase in the amount of money needed to pay for your month-to-month utility bills: Inefficient operation of your a/c unit can be triggered by a variety of different problems, consisting of leaking ductwork, an internal malfunction, or a faulty thermostat. This implies that it needs to work more difficult to keep your property cool, which will lead to a substantial increase in the quantity that you pay in energy costs.
  • You only observe hot air coming out of your vents: First things first, make sure you have not inadvertently set the thermostat to the incorrect temperature by examining it. If that is not the case, then you more than likely have a problem on the inside of your air conditioner, and you must get it inspected by a expert.
  • You are seeing a greater humidity level at your residential or commercial property: Even though this is not the main function of your a/c, it is responsible for managing the humidity level inside of your home or industrial structure. Greater humidity indicates that there is an excess of moisture in the air, which can result in the development of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is important that you get this matter fixed as quickly as humanly practical, especially for the sake of your security.
  • The air flow in your system is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ide array of aspects that can result in inadequate airflow. We will need to perform a thorough assessment in order to determine whether the issue is the outcome of a clogged up air filter, an issue with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or obstructed duct.
  • You observe that there is a significant quantity of wetness in the area around your system: Condensation is a natural incident, however it should not exist in excessive amounts. It is possible that you have a leaking refrigerant or a blocked drain tube if you discover any excess moisture or pooling water in the location.
  • Odd Noises from Your Unit: It is to be anticipated for an air conditioner to produce some background noise while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ible screeching,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ping sounds, this is an apparent sign that something needs to be fixed.
  • It appears that there is a issue with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the issues you’re having with your ac system. If you have hot and cold locations around your home, your unit will not turn off, or it won’t start, it could be because of a problem with the thermostat. If your system won’t begin, it could also be because it will not turn off.
  • Foul odors are coming from your unit: There may be a issue with your AC if you smell anything burning or a moldy smell. These odors can be caused by a range of aspects, including mold advancement and charred electrical wiring.
  • Your system rotates frequently in between the following states: When the temperature inside your home reaches the level that you have chosen on the thermostat, air conditioners are programmed to shut off immediately. Regardless of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ises

There are a few noises that need to not be heard coming from air conditioners although they do not run completely silence. These sounds might be anything from a banging to a screeching to a grinding to a clicking noise. These particular sounds almost always indicate that there is a problem within the cooling system that needs to be repaired by a specialist of in St. Charles County.

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your air conditioning The following need to be consisted of:

  • Banging: The problem is typically the compressor in an air conditioner that is making a banging sound. This element of the air conditioning unit is accountable for providing refrigerant to the various other parts of the unit in order to remove excess heat from your home. Compressor parts may loosen up as the air conditioning system ages. This sound is triggered by the parts walking around and rattling and banging into one another.
  • Screeching: A broken blower fan motor within the a/c unit may produce a sound comparable to shrieking or squealing if the motor is working incorrectly. Usually, a defective fan belt or damaged bearings in the motor are to blame for this noise. Shut off the a/c immediately and contact a expert for repairs whenever you hear a shrieking noise.
  • Grinding: The sound of something grinding is never ever a excellent indication to hear originating from any type of mechanical object. Pistons inside the compressor might have worn, which may lead to this grinding noise emanating from the AC.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it usually indicates that the compressor itself has to be replaced. The complete air conditioner unit might require to be replaced depending on the model of a/c and how old it is.
  • Clicking: It is really typical for an a/c to make a clicking sound when it at first switches on. If you hear clicking throughout the whole period of the cooling cycle, then there is a issue with the clicking. These clicks are the result of a thermostat that is not working appropriately.
